Class THeadObsItem

DescriptionHierarchyFieldsMethodsProperties

Unit

Declaration

type THeadObsItem = class(TPhastCollectionItem)

Description

no description available, TPhastCollectionItem description follows

Hierarchy

Overview

Fields

Private FName: string;
Private FObservedValue: double;
Private FSimulatedValue: double;
Private FTime: double;
Private FVisible: boolean;
Private FX: double;
Private FY: double;
Private FHeadObsCollection: THeadObsCollection;
Private FScreenObjectName: string;

Methods

Private procedure SetName(const Value: string);
Private procedure SetObservedValue(const Value: double);
Private procedure SetSimulatedValue(const Value: double);
Private procedure SetTime(const Value: double);
Private procedure SetVisible(const Value: boolean);
Private procedure SetX(const Value: double);
Private procedure SetY(const Value: double);
Private procedure SetScreenObjectName(const Value: string);
Public procedure Assign(Source: TPersistent); override;
Public constructor Create(Collection: TCollection); override;
Public procedure Draw(const BitMap: TBitmap32; const ZoomBox: TQRbwZoomBox2);
Public function Residual: double;

Properties

Published property Name: string read FName write SetName;
Published property ScreenObjectName: string read FScreenObjectName write SetScreenObjectName;
Published property ObservedValue: double read FObservedValue write SetObservedValue;
Published property SimulatedValue: double read FSimulatedValue write SetSimulatedValue;
Published property Time: double read FTime write SetTime;
Published property Visible: boolean read FVisible write SetVisible;
Published property X: double read FX write SetX;
Published property Y: double read FY write SetY;

Description

Fields

Private FName: string;
 
Private FObservedValue: double;
 
Private FSimulatedValue: double;
 
Private FTime: double;
 
Private FVisible: boolean;
 
Private FX: double;
 
Private FY: double;
 
Private FHeadObsCollection: THeadObsCollection;
 
Private FScreenObjectName: string;
 

Methods

Private procedure SetName(const Value: string);
 
Private procedure SetObservedValue(const Value: double);
 
Private procedure SetSimulatedValue(const Value: double);
 
Private procedure SetTime(const Value: double);
 
Private procedure SetVisible(const Value: boolean);
 
Private procedure SetX(const Value: double);
 
Private procedure SetY(const Value: double);
 
Private procedure SetScreenObjectName(const Value: string);
 
Public procedure Assign(Source: TPersistent); override;
 
Public constructor Create(Collection: TCollection); override;
 
Public procedure Draw(const BitMap: TBitmap32; const ZoomBox: TQRbwZoomBox2);
 
Public function Residual: double;
 

Properties

Published property Name: string read FName write SetName;
 
Published property ScreenObjectName: string read FScreenObjectName write SetScreenObjectName;
 
Published property ObservedValue: double read FObservedValue write SetObservedValue;
 
Published property SimulatedValue: double read FSimulatedValue write SetSimulatedValue;
 
Published property Time: double read FTime write SetTime;
 
Published property Visible: boolean read FVisible write SetVisible;
 
Published property X: double read FX write SetX;
 
Published property Y: double read FY write SetY;
 

Generated by PasDoc 0.12.1 on 2013-05-13 15:41:46